Witryna29 wrz 2005 · Although evidence of prior felony convictions is admissible to impeach a defendant who voluntarily takes the stand and testifies in his own behalf, such an inquiry is not confined to the mere fact of the conviction of some crime, but the nature or name of the particular crime of which the witness was convicted may be brought out. Mays v. Witryna10 lis 2009 · To impeach a defendant by past convictions, a record of such convictions must be offered into evidence. The correct procedure for interrogating a witness is as follows: 1) whether the witness has been convicted of a crime; and 2) how many times.

Impeachment by evidence of conviction of crime. (a) General rule. – For the purpose of attacking the credibility of a witness, evidence that the witness has been convicted of a felony, or of a Class A1, Class 1, or Class 2 misdemeanor, shall be admitted if elicited from the witness

Legal Authority- Evidence of Bias Section 90.608 (2), Florida Statutes, provides that the credibility of a witness may be attacked by showing that the witness is biased. See Morrison v. State, 818 So. 2d 432, 446-47 (Fla. 2002); Caton v.

Witryna23 lut 2016 · The Texas Rules of Evidence and the reported cases recognize five basic methods of impeachment: 1. showing that a witness made a prior inconsistent statement; 2. showing that a witness is biased ...

Witryna(c) Evidence of Bias. Bias, prejudice or any motive to misrepresent may be shown to impeach the witness either by examination of the witness or by evidence otherwise adduced.
